Buying British Beef

British beef is produced to some of the highest welfare standards in the world.

No growth-promoting hormones are fed to beef cattle in the UK and any antibiotics are administered only under veterinary direction.

Britain’s beef industry is the envy of the world: breeding from livestock and genetics from our native breeds are much sought after by farmers in other countries.

Britain’s cattle passport system means that each animal can be uniquely traced to its dam (mother) and place of birth.

British beef travels less far from farm to shop so regardless of how carbon footprints are calculated it self-evidently has a lower carbon footprint.

Choosing British beef means supporting British farmers whose work helps to keep the British countryside the way we want it to look: no cows – no countryside!
